Organic Goji Berries: An Ancient Asian Superfood
Goji berries are the fruit of Lycium barbarum or Lycium chinense, two closely related species of the nightshade family. Native to Asia, goji berries have long been a staple of Asian cuisine and holistic practices, particularly in China, Korea, and Japan. The berries are naturally rich in protein, fibre, and carbohydrates, as well as iron, vitamin A, and vitamin C—the latter of which have been extensively studied for their antioxidant properties. These dried goji berries are 100% organic and originate from plantations around China's Yellow River. Add them to your favourite sweet and savoury meals, enjoy them on their own, or brew goji berries into a delicious tea to reap their many nutrients.

Advisory information
Serve on savoury or sweet dishes, or brew into tea by steeping the berries in boiled water for 5–10 minutes. Goji berries can also be eaten on their own.
Goji berries can keep for 24 months post-production. Store in a sealed container in a cool, dry, and dark place.
